Fix sanity test after #5773

This commit is contained in:
Benoit Marty 2022-04-21 21:08:28 +02:00
parent 2951077979
commit 3ed6a90fde
3 changed files with 7 additions and 5 deletions

View file

@ -72,7 +72,6 @@ class UiAllScreensSanityTest {
notifications { crawl() } notifications { crawl() }
preferences { crawl() } preferences { crawl() }
voiceAndVideo() voiceAndVideo()
ignoredUsers()
securityAndPrivacy { crawl() } securityAndPrivacy { crawl() }
labs() labs()
advancedSettings { crawl() } advancedSettings { crawl() }

View file

@ -44,10 +44,6 @@ class SettingsRobot {
clickOnAndGoBack(R.string.preference_voice_and_video) { block() } clickOnAndGoBack(R.string.preference_voice_and_video) { block() }
} }
fun ignoredUsers(block: () -> Unit = {}) {
clickOnAndGoBack(R.string.settings_ignored_users) { block() }
}
fun securityAndPrivacy(block: SettingsSecurityRobot.() -> Unit) { fun securityAndPrivacy(block: SettingsSecurityRobot.() -> Unit) {
clickOnAndGoBack(R.string.settings_security_and_privacy) { block(SettingsSecurityRobot()) } clickOnAndGoBack(R.string.settings_security_and_privacy) { block(SettingsSecurityRobot()) }
} }

View file

@ -18,6 +18,7 @@ package im.vector.app.ui.robot.settings
import androidx.test.espresso.Espresso import androidx.test.espresso.Espresso
import im.vector.app.R import im.vector.app.R
import im.vector.app.clickOnAndGoBack
import im.vector.app.espresso.tools.clickOnPreference import im.vector.app.espresso.tools.clickOnPreference
class SettingsSecurityRobot { class SettingsSecurityRobot {
@ -36,5 +37,11 @@ class SettingsSecurityRobot {
clickOnPreference(R.string.settings_opt_in_of_analytics) clickOnPreference(R.string.settings_opt_in_of_analytics)
Espresso.pressBack() Espresso.pressBack()
ignoredUsers()
}
private fun ignoredUsers(block: () -> Unit = {}) {
clickOnAndGoBack(R.string.settings_ignored_users) { block() }
} }
} }